Summary
- Kalpesh Patel, DO, is a healthcare provider based in Apex, NC, specializing in oncology research. He completed his residency in Pediatrics at Atlantic Health System/Goryeb Children's Hospital from 2002 to 2005 after graduating from NYIT College Of Osteopathic Medicine in 2002. Dr. Patel has contributed to the field through his publications, which include a safety analysis of ibrutinib in patients with specific types of lymphoma published in Clinical Lymphoma, Myeloma, and Leukemia, and a review on the cardiac safety of afatinib published in Cardio Oncology.
